ConlangCrafter demonstrates that machine learning can create novel language systems with internal coherence, opening new pathways for NLP research. Researchers at UC Berkeley have developed an artificial intelligence system capable of generating entirely new languages from scratch, with a level of internal consistency and diversity that outperforms general-purpose large language models .
